Salt and Vinegar Potato Salad
A simple potato salad with a tangy vinegar flavor and fresh herbs.

Ingredients
2
lbs
red potatoes, cubed
¼
cup
white vinegar
¼
cup
olive oil
1
teaspoon
salt
½
teaspoon
black pepper
2
tablespoon
chopped fresh dill
¼
cup
finely chopped red onion
2
tablespoon
chopped chives
Instructions
Boil the cubed potatoes in salted water until tender, about 15-20 minutes. Drain and let cool slightly.
In a large bowl, whisk together the vinegar, olive oil, salt, and pepper.
Add the warm potatoes to the bowl and toss gently to coat with the dressing.
Stir in the dill, red onion, and chives.
Serve warm or chilled.
Notes
For a stronger vinegar flavor, let the salad sit for 30 minutes before serving.
